Hickory Hill Park is a large natural area in northeast Iowa City, Iowa consisting of 190 acres of forest, abandoned fields, reconstructed prairie, wetlands, and parkland centered on Ralston Creek and its tributary drainages.

Oakland Cemetery is on the north side of Iowa City, Iowa, and has served as the main cemetery for Iowa City since 1843. Oakland Cemetery is situated 1 mile southwest of Iowa City Community School District’s Center for Innovation.

University Heights is a city in Johnson County, Iowa, United States. It is part of the Iowa City, Iowa Metropolitan Statistical Area. The population was 1,228 at the time of the 2020 census. Coralville is a city in Johnson County, Iowa, United States. It is a suburb of Iowa City and part of the Iowa City Metropolitan Statistical Area. The population was 22,318 at the 2020 census. Coralville is situated 4 miles west of Iowa City Community School District’s Center for Innovation.
